Seán Delaney is registrar and a mathematics educator at the Marino Institute of Education in Dublin. Before becoming a teacher educator, he spent eleven years teaching, mostly in the Kilkenny School Project National School, where he spent a year as principal. His research interests include teachers’ mathematical knowledge, practices of teaching, the quality of mathematics textbooks, and approaches to teacher education. He has studied in the United States, at Harvard University where he was awarded a Masters in Education (Technology in Education), and at the University of Michigan where he received a PhD (Teaching and Teacher Education) in 2008. He is author of the book Become the Primary Teacher Everyone Wants to Have: A Guide to Career Success which was published by Routledge in 2016. He presents and produces Inside Education, a weekly programme about education, on 103.2 Dublin City FM. He blogs at the website www.seandelaney.com.
